Bio: Colonel Gail E. S. Yoshitani is the Professor and Deputy Head of the Department of History at the United States Military Academy at West Point. After earning her PhD in military history from Duke University in 2008, she became a permanent member of the West Point faculty. Since 2008, she has returned to the operational force on two occasions to serve as an Army strategist. In 2011, she served as the Director of the Commander’s Initiatives Group, Combined Forces Special Operations Component Command-Afghanistan; and, in 2015-16, she served as a Fellow on the Chief of Staff of the Army’s Strategic Studies Group in Washington, DC. She is the author of Reagan on War: A Reappraisal of the Weinberger Doctrine, 1980-1984 and co-editor of The West Point History of Warfare, Vol. 4, Warfare since 1945, which won the Society for Military History and George C. Marshall Foundation Prize for the Use of Digital Technology in Teaching Military History. |
